Johnson & Johnson is currently seeking a Principal Machinist to join our NPI team located in Danvers, MA.

We are seeking an experienced and highly skilled machinist to join our dynamic team.

The ideal candidate will have a strong background in operating and programming CNC 5-axis equipment, proficiency in CAD/CAM software, general machine shop machines and processes (lathes, saws, welding, etc), familiar with understanding drawings/prints and how they would process on applicable equipment, and the ability to mentor junior machinists.

This position offers a unique opportunity to work closely with cross-functional teams including R&D, manufacturing, and fixture design, contributing to the successful development and production of innovative products.

Key Responsibilities:


* CNC Machining: Operate, program, and set up 5-axis CNC machines to produce high-precision parts and components for various manufacturing projects.


* CAD/CAM Expertise: Use CAD and CAM software to create and optimize tool paths, as well as to program CNC machines for complex geometries and tight tolerances.


* Welding & Equipment Experience: Familiar using various welding techniques, heavy machines, and dynamic machine shop layouts and equipment placement


* Technical: Comfortable working with electrical, test, mechanical, facility or hydraulic systems, components and equipment.


* Mentorship: Provide guidance and mentorship to junior machinists, helping to develop their technical skills and knowledge in CNC machining, best practices, and safety protocols.
